Average Kitchen Remodel Cost In Fort Lauderdale
The following is a general price range breakdown of remodeling:
|
Remodel Type |
Average Cost Range |
Common Features |
|
Small Kitchen Refresh |
$10,000 – $20,000 |
Paint Cabinet refinishing Backsplash Fixtures |
|
Mid-Range Remodel |
$25,000 – $50,000 |
New cabinets Countertops Flooring Appliances |
|
High-End Kitchen Remodel |
$60,000 – $150,000+ |
Custom cabinetry Luxury appliances Layout changes |

Cost Breakdown By Kitchen Components
Knowing what happens to your money can lead you to develop a realistic renovation budget.
|
Kitchen Component |
Estimated Cost Range |
|
Cabinets |
$6,000 – $30,000 |
|
Countertops |
$2,000 – $10,000 |
|
Appliances |
$3,000 – $20,000 |
|
Flooring |
$2,000 – $8,000 |
|
Lighting |
$500 – $5,000 |
|
Plumbing Fixtures |
$500 – $4,000 |
|
Backsplash |
$800 – $3,500 |
|
Labor and Installation |
$5,000 – $25,000 |
Cabinets and labor are generally considered to be the largest portion of the remodeling budget. It will be priced higher with the application of high-quality finishes, custom work, or imported materials.
How To Budget A Kitchen Remodel
The unnecessary costs may be minimized with the help of smart planning and still achieve impressive results.
• Retain The Current Design
Moving plumbing and electrical systems adds to the cost of labor. Having sinks, appliances, and utilities located together assists in controlling costs.
• Refinish, Not Replace
In case of structurally sound cabinets, refinishing or repainting them can save an immeasurably large amount of money, and still revamp the place.
• Blend High & Low Cost Materials
Lots of homeowners mix luxurious statement finishes with affordable materials. For example:
- Quartz countertops and stock cabinets.
- Designer lights and standard flooring.
- Affordable perimeter cabinets in a custom island
This moderate strategy makes it look high-end with a budget that is not over the top.
• Plan Ahead
Changes in construction may cause delays and high costs. The completion of layouts, finishes, and appliance choices will prevent unforeseen costs.

Kitchen Remodeling Schedule
A kitchen remodeling is decided by the complexity of the project and the availability of materials.
|
Project Type |
Estimated Timeline |
|
Cosmetic Refresh |
2 – 4 Weeks |
|
Mid-Range Remodel |
6 – 10 Weeks |
|
Luxury Renovation |
3 – 6 Months |
The use of custom cabinets, imported materials, and structural changes can prolong the time even more. Delays are minimized by proper planning and communication.
